The B & R Automation X20CAI4622 is an analog input module from the X20 Fieldbus Input Output Modules series with four inputs supporting current ranges of 0 to 20 mA and 4 to 20 mA or a ±10 V voltage input. It features a 13-bit converter resolution, operates within temperatures from -25 to 60°C horizontally and -25 to 50°C vertically, and is rated for IP20 protection. The module can function at elevations up to 2000 meters, withstands vibrations up to 1 g and shocks up to 15 g, and works in 100% relative humidity.

The X20CAI4622 analog input module is produced by B&R Automation for the X20 Fieldbus Input/Output Modules series. As an analog input module, it converts field-level voltage or current signals into digital data that a controller can process, allowing distributed I/O nodes to collect process variables such as pressure, temperature, or flow. The module installs on the X20 backplane and relies on the series’ fieldbus interface, allowing measurement channels to be placed close to sensors while minimizing wiring runs in industrial automation systems.
This module offers four differential input channels, each digitized by a converter with 13-bit resolution. Each channel can be configured for either 0 to 20 mA or 4 to 20 mA current loops. A channel can also use a bipolar voltage range of ±10 V when a sensor provides voltage feedback. Conversion accuracy is supported by galvanic separation from the system bus and automatic scaling routines that map raw counts to usable measurement units. The module can process signals from multiple instruments without requiring additional analog input cards. The device is classified as Overvoltage Category II and has an IP20 housing, so it is intended for installation inside a protected control cabinet.
The X20CAI4622 tolerates ambient temperatures from -25 to 60 °C when mounted horizontally and temperatures up to 50 °C when mounted vertically, enabling operation in both unheated enclosures and temperature-controlled panels. Continuous operation in atmospheres with condensation is permitted at 100% RH. The module has a shock limit of 15 g and a vibration rating of 1 g, allowing it to maintain stable measurements on machinery frames and mobile equipment. Its operating altitude extends from sea level to 2,000 m, supporting consistent conversion performance at most industrial sites. Horizontal and vertical mounting limits should be considered when arranging cabinet airflow and positioning the module near other heat-producing equipment.
